    When I went to Gatwick last year I hired a car in Cardiff and dropped it off at Gatwick. I then did the opposite coming home. It's more expensive than a normal rental but it wasn't too bad. I don't know if you could do the same thing with a minibus.

    Flightlink Wales will take you all from Cardiff to Gatwick and back again for around £480. So a bit more than fifty sovs each, return. But like I said, I don't know where you are.

    Megabus from Cardiff to London is cheap. I guess you could then get a bus to Gatwick for not too much money. If your group includes kids, and you've lots of luggage, that would be a headache. If not it might be OK.

    We use an airport transfer company because it is quick, easy and door to door, and it means we can sleep most of the way there and back - a huge bonus on early / late flights.
    When we added up return petrol + 14 nights parking the £270 return trip Swansea/ Gatwick was very good value. (2 people, normal car)
    There are economies of scale too, so 9 will not be 4.5 x dearer than 2 people.
